I'll bet that the photograph in question was taken after the car was placed on a jack to show the empty front wheel well. This will always make the car stand taller until the suspension settles by just driving it around the block.

Nuck, Maybe I overlooked it but where do you see that one deal fell through? I personally wouldn't break my neck prior to the end of the auction as if it goes for mega money then you just wasted your time and money. But I would email the seller for a phone # and tell him your intentions on buying and only after it was bought I would have the car inspected and if it what the seller says it is then I would proceed with the sale. Sounds like a nice car considering it is a one owner and the owner takes enough pride in the car to enter it into car shows. And the big bonus is that 7 year/70K warranty to take care of any surprises. Car looks nice (gotta check why the front is high) and seller seems like a straight shooter. Good luck.
